Night-shift staff: Floor 4 of the Tellhaven Building opens this week. After 21:00, access is via the rear stairwell only; the lifts are locked out overnight during the settling period. Complete a walk-through of the new floor once per shift and log it. The stairwell keypad accepts the code below.

badge for yahop-fawep: bdg-XBKXI-68071

# Flaglight Rollouts — Approvals

Quick version for on-call: any rollout touching more than 5% of traffic needs an approval in Flaglight before the ramp continues. Kill switches don't need approval — just flip them and note it in the incident channel. Scheduled ramps pause automatically if error budget burns hot. If you're stuck at 2 a.m. with a pending approval, there's one person authorized to override, and that's the approver below.

account owner for tagep-bafof: Norael Gilax Juleth

### Runbook: Hot-reloading config on Pebblecast

Quick note for review: Pebblecast watches its config file and reloads on change — no restart needed, but only for the whitelisted keys. Anything outside that list silently requires a full bounce, which has bitten us twice. Please double-check the key you're touching is reloadable. The reload-safe settings currently in effect are listed below.

config for tagep-kaguf:
FENWYN_PIN=5236
FENWYN_METRICS_HOST=metrics.fenwyn.qorvellabs.internal
FENWYN_LOG_LEVEL=error
FENWYN_TENANT=silys

# Hermetic Build Migration — Provenance Notes

The Larkspur pipeline now builds under Quillstone's hermetic sandbox. All inputs pinned; no network at build time. Provenance attestations are generated per artifact and stored with the release manifest. Legacy builds remain reproducible through Q3 only. Verify the attestation digest before signing off. The current verified build token follows.

session token of kagup-hahaf = htk3_2b8